Week 6
Hey guys here is an updated photo it's now six weeks before the Sydney championships and all is going smoothly. My current weight is 79.8kg and my diet is as follows though it will be changing soon.
7am: 5 egg whites, 1 yolk cooked, 1/2 cup rolled oats in water. 10am: 150g protein, 1 cup green beans. 1pm: 150g protein, 1 cup vegies or small salad. 4pm: 150g protein, 100g sweet potato. 8pm: 150g protein, 1 cup vegies, 1 cup broccoli. Before bed: 3 egg whites
